How Do I Identify Bed Bugs for Accurate Bed Bug Inspection in New York?

Bed bugs are small, flat insects that feed on the blood of humans and animals. They are typically found in beds, mattresses, and furniture. 

Identification is key to knowing if you have a bed bug infestation, so it's important to know what signs to look for. Bed bugs can range from reddish-brown to a deeper brownish-red color. They are about the size of an apple seed and have six legs. 

In addition to visual identification, behavioral signs are telltale indicators of a bed bug problem. Bed bugs are nocturnal, primarily feeding at night. Therefore, if you often wake up with unexplained itchy spots or notice a distinct musty odor in your bedroom, these might also be signs of an infestation. It's also worthwhile to inspect luggage, clothing, and second-hand items for hitchhiking bugs, especially after travel or purchases from second-hand stores.

Common Signs You Need Bed Bug Control in New York

Bed bugs can be difficult to spot, but they leave behind telltale signs such as:

  • Fecal spots
  • Egg cases
  • Cast skins
  • And live bugs on furniture or in bedding

In addition to looking for physical signs, you should also be aware of any bites or skin irritation. Bed bugs feed on humans while they sleep, leaving small, itchy bites behind. If you see red or swollen bumps around your body that itch, this may be a sign of bed bug activity.

Understanding the hotspots in your living areas can help in early detection. Bed bugs often inhabit headboards, mattress seams, and within the folds of furniture. They are drawn to warmth and carbon dioxide, so areas where people and pets rest are prime targets. Regularly inspecting these spaces can preempt large-scale infestations, and incorporating these checks into your cleaning routine can act as an additional safeguard against these unwelcome lodgers.

How To Prevent a Bed Bug Infestation in NYC?

Preventing a bed bug infestation in a city like New York requires a combination of awareness, vigilance, and proactive measures. Bed bugs are notoriously difficult to eliminate once they establish themselves, so taking preventive steps is crucial. 

Here are 10 tips to help prevent a bed bug infestation:

  • Inspect Second-Hand Furniture: Be cautious when bringing used furniture into your home, especially if it has been discarded on the street. Thoroughly inspect any second-hand furniture for signs of bed bugs before bringing it inside.
  • Use Mattress & Box Spring Covers: Encase your mattress and box spring with special bed bug-proof covers. These covers are designed to prevent bed bugs from entering or escaping, and they make it easier to spot and eliminate any infestations early.
  • Regularly Inspect & Clean: Regularly inspect your living space for any signs of bed bugs, such as small reddish-brown bugs, tiny white eggs, or dark fecal spots on bedding and furniture. Vacuum and clean your living areas regularly, paying special attention to cracks and crevices where bed bugs may hide.
  • Minimize Clutter: Reduce clutter in your living space, as it provides fewer hiding spots for bed bugs. Decluttering makes it easier to spot and treat any potential infestations.
  • Be Cautious In Public Spaces: Be vigilant when using public transportation, staying in hotels, or visiting places with high turnover. Bed bugs can be found in these areas, so be cautious with your belongings and inspect your surroundings.
  • Seal Entry Points: Seal cracks and gaps in walls, baseboards, and around windows to reduce potential entry points for bed bugs. This can also help with general pest management.
  • Educate Yourself: Learn about the signs of bed bug infestations and educate yourself on their behavior. Knowing what to look for can help you detect and address a problem before it becomes widespread.
  • Use Caution With Used Clothing: Be cautious when buying used clothing, especially from thrift stores or online platforms. Inspect items thoroughly before bringing them into your home.
  • Travel Precautions: When traveling, inspect hotel rooms for signs of bed bugs before unpacking. Use luggage racks and keep your suitcase elevated to reduce the risk of bed bugs hitchhiking home with you.
  • Professional Pest Control: If you suspect a bed bug infestation or if you have a history of bed bugs in your building, consider hiring a professional pest control service. They can conduct thorough inspections and provide targeted treatments if necessary.

Remember that early detection is key in dealing with bed bugs. If you suspect an infestation, it's important to act quickly to prevent it from spreading. If the situation becomes severe, consider seeking professional help for effective and safe elimination.

How Do Professionals Handle Bed Bug Control in New York?

Although your treatment methods may vary based on your customized program, a professional bed bug treatment typically involves:

  • A HEPA vacuum to remove live adult bed bugs.
  • Steam heating all mattresses, baseboards, and carpeting to kill bed bugs in all stages of development (egg, nymph, adult) on contact.
  • Dust products and insecticides in electrical outlets.
  • A liquid treatment to bed frames and around baseboards.
  • We also offer monitoring services and mattress encasements for additional fees.

For the best results, whole-house treatments are strongly recommended. Bed bugs easily move from room to room through your walls, so only treating one room will usually result in a recurrence in the weeks following your treatment.

Legal Framework & Bed Bug Reporting in New York

In New York, tenants have specific rights and landlords bear responsibilities when it comes to bed bug control. The city's housing maintenance code mandates that landlords maintain a habitable environment, which includes being free from pest infestations like bed bugs. If a tenant suspects bed bugs, they should promptly notify their landlord. Failure on the landlord's part to address the issue in a reasonable timeframe can lead to legal action or involve housing court interventions.

This legal framework empowers residents to demand prompt action, reinforcing the need for professional pest control services. For renters and buyers, the New York City Department of Housing Preservation & Development offers resources and guidance on dealing with bed bugs. Moreover, there are comprehensive reporting systems in place. Potential diagnostic tools are available online, allowing residents to consult checklists and locate professional support easily. These measures aim to foster a collaborative approach in eradicating bed bugs in shared residences.

How Does Climate Affect Bed Bugs in NYC?

New York's seasonal climate, with its hot summers and cold winters, affects bed bug activity. Summer provides optimal conditions for reproduction, as warm temperatures speed up their lifecycle. In contrast, harsher winters slow their metabolism, but most can survive due to bug-friendly indoor heating systems. Understanding these patterns helps residents anticipate high-risk times and take preventive measures.

Are There Specific Laws in NYC For Bed Bug Disclosure?

Yes, New York City mandates transparency in bed bug history for prospective tenants. Landlords must disclose the previous year's bed bug infestations in rental units, ensuring transparency in rental agreements. This law not only informs potential renters of past issues but also holds landlords accountable for maintaining a pest-free environment through rigorous pest control measures.
